if you don't "believe" in evolution you've missed the boat :/

its not a belief system or just a theory, and i suggest you read a bit about evolution before asking stuff like that 'cause thats not the way it works.

A species doesn't give birth to a different one, the changes are very small and gradual (over millions of years). Over 3 million years ago "ape-like" animals, which were probably the ancestors of the homo genus, were already walking on two feet. This means the "walking" apes were separated from today's great apes' ancestors millions of years ago. We've evolved so differently that we can't even reproduce anymore, partly because of the human's "loss" of 2 chromosomes, which got fused into 2 other chromosomes. We can even see the where the chromosomes fused by looking for telomeres (normally located only on the edge of chromosomes) in our second chromosome. The fused chromosomes "coincidentally" match the extra pair found in apes...
